Send Flowers to the Family Offer Condolences or MemoryMARIE YVETTE CELINE CONAN (nee MELANSON) It is with deep sadness that we announce the death of our wife, mother, grandmother and great-grandmother in the early hours of July 6, 2013 at the age of 94. Marie was born, the eldest of eight children in Ralldvie, Saskatchewan on October 4, 1918. She grew up in the Depression years in Saskatchewan and moved to Winnipeg in 1945 to work at Pioneer Hatchery. This is where she met the love of her life, Louis Conan. She was also predeceased by an infant son. Marie's passion was the love for her family. She enjoyed cooking and gardening. Mom very much enjoyed playing cards with family and neighbours. She volunteered teaching catechism for many years and was a member of the Catholic Women's League for over 40 years. The family would like to thank the staff at Percy E.
